I tripped this morning. The pothole and the darkness got the better of me on my daily run today and I fell over.
Fortunately I didn’t go down too hard and my injuries were minimal. But it hurt. So for a moment I stayed on my hands and knees on the cold ground while I collected my feelings of sadness and embarrassment.
But in less than a minute I was back up and finishing my run.
Sometimes in life we fall down and it hurts. It’s okay to take a moment to collect our feelings but we must get up and complete the run. The alternative is to give up and stay on the ground and never realize our potential.
